Q: Is 3,739,509 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,739,509 is a composite number.

Why is 3,739,509 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,739,509 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 113 339 1,017 3,677 11,031 33,093 415,501 1,246,503 and 3,739,509, with no remainder.

Since 3,739,509 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,739,509, it is a composite number.
